By trying to divide by zero, you are asking "how many zeroes are in the number I'm dividing into". Let's say it's 3/0. OK, how many zeroes are in three? Is there none? One? Thirteen? Graham's Number of zeroes?
Since the answer cannot be determined, then the operation cannot be performed.
Hence, dividing by zero is UNDEFINED.
